Cost of Emergency Water Removal in Dearborn
When faced with a water emergency, timely and efficient removal is crucial to mitigate damage and restore your property. In Dearborn, MI, the cost of emergency water removal can vary based on several factors, including the severity of the situation and the specific services required. Understanding these variables can help homeowners and businesses prepare for potential expenses.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Water Damage: The more extensive the damage, the higher the cost due to increased labor and materials.
- Type of Water: Clean water removal is generally cheaper than gray or black water, which requires more thorough decontamination.
- Response Time: Immediate responses might incur higher costs due to emergency service fees.
- Area Size: Larger areas require more resources and time, impacting the overall cost.
- Equipment Used: Advanced equipment like industrial dehumidifiers and specialized pumps can increase costs.
- Structural Damage: Additional repairs to structural elements like walls and floors can add to the expense.
- Labor Costs: Varying rates for professional labor in Dearborn, MI, can influence the total c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ost Range |
---|---|
Initial Inspection | $100 - $300 |
Water Extraction | $500 - $3,000 |
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Mold Remediation | $500 - $3,500 |
Carpet Cleaning | $200 - $500 |
Structural Repairs | $1,000 - $5,000 |
